The SIP 500 error with telephony_provider_unavailable indicates the telephony provider encountered an internal server error(1). This disconnection reason means the telephony provider is unavailable or experiencing errors(1).
Troubleshooting steps:
-
Verify your SIP trunk configuration - Double-check your configuration and ensure you imported the correct information(2). If the configuration is incorrect, delete the imported number and re-import it(2).
-
Check your SIP endpoint format - Ensure your SIP endpoint uses the correct format with
;transport=(semicolon) rather than.transport(3). The endpoint should follow the pattern likesip:sip.retellai.com;transport=tcp(3). -
Review detailed call logs - The call detailed log contains the disconnection reason, SIP error code, and error message to help identify the root cause(2).
-
Contact your telephony provider - Since the SIP 500 error indicates a server-side issue with your telephony provider, open a ticket with Telnyx to investigate the error on their end(2). Even though their logs show everything went through, the 500 status code suggests their server had trouble processing the transfer request(2).
The error specifically points to a telephony provider availability issue rather than a Retell platform issue(2).
